A man was stabbed in the neck at an apartment complex in Lakewood. Police say the suspect is outstanding.

The 59-year-old victim was taken to a hospital with life threatening injuries, according to the Pierce County Sheriff’s Department.

the apartment building in the was locked down, but deputies have not located a suspect.

A neighbor told police the man, who lives at the complex, showed up to her door with slashes and stab wounds.

the victim is in stable condition and expected to survive after surgery.
